Output e435483996d778b1ae5e9e394a5483c894943b36701beeffcc829729fc92461a:1

value
158083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3af77d3f679ffad81b90ab9a39d4efe00f23cf6 OP_EQUAL
address
3PuWKtppt1aY9tGv5gSWk2onWA3QL7BAqk
transaction
e435483996d778b1ae5e9e394a5483c894943b36701beeffcc829729fc92461a
confirmations
256451
spent
true